Understanding the Affordable EV Market

The definition of an ev car under 10k varies significantly depending on your location and market conditions. In many regions, this budget secures a used electric vehicle with decent range and modern features, while in others it might require targeting older models or specific segments. The key is to adjust expectations and view this purchase as a calculated investment in daily efficiency rather than a flawless modern machine. Prioritizing reliability and battery health over cosmetic perfection is usually the smartest strategy for staying within this price range.

Several manufacturers have produced vehicles that frequently appear in the sub-10k price bracket, offering a blend of practicality and electric drivetrains. These models often benefit from a larger used inventory, which increases the likelihood of finding a good deal. Researching the specific strengths and weaknesses of each type is essential before committing to a test drive.

Smart Fortwo Electric Drive: Known for its compact size and ease of parking, making it ideal for urban environments.

Fiat 500e: Offers a charming design and surprising interior space, blending classic style with zero emissions.

Mitsubishi i-MiEV: One of the pioneers of mass-market EVs, valued for its efficiency and simple engineering.

Renault Zoe: Provides a more modern design and refined driving experience, often found just within or slightly above the threshold.

Nissan Leaf (early models): The groundbreaking hatchback that proved electric cars could be mainstream, with many affordable options available.

Beyond the Sticker Price: Total Cost of Ownership

Calculating the true cost of an ev car under 10k extends far beyond the initial purchase price. Electric vehicles typically have lower maintenance costs due to fewer moving parts, but this budget often requires navigating potential battery degradation or replacement expenses. Factoring in home charger installation, electricity rates, and available tax incentives provides a clearer financial picture than the sale tag alone.

Evaluating the Battery

The battery is the heart of any electric vehicle and the most significant factor in long-term viability. When inspecting an ev car under 10k, obtaining a detailed battery health report is non-negotiable. Look for information on total capacity, state of health, and the number of charge cycles. A battery with substantial capacity loss will drastically reduce the vehicle's range and may necessitate a costly replacement that erases initial savings.

Model
Typical Range (Original)
Key Battery Consideration
Smart Fortwo Electric
70-80 miles
Small capacity battery; degradation impacts range significantly.
Nissan Leaf (2011-2015)
70-100 miles
Early models used less stable chemistry; check for thermal management issues.
Fiat 500e
80-90 miles
Reliable hardware, but verify current maximum charge percentage.
